Try to start fs-uae from a terminal with the following command (assuming you've put it in Applications):

Code:
/Applications/FS-UAE.app/Contents/MacOS/fs-uae --stdout
With a bit of luck, there's some useful out there. It should at least indicate how far it gets in the startup process. Another possibility is to check the Mac OS X "Console" application if anything relevant is logged there.
